  2. Long term storage (+6 months) should be in fridge or better freezer. The main thing with long term storage is to make sure the liquid completely fills the bottle. This will reduce the air exposure to the liquid. Over time the oxygen in the air will degrade the nic; cold storage will slow this down.

  8. Not sure if you can get the ohms of your arty with just the volts from the voltage indicator. The voltage indicator is just an easy way of getting volts under load without opening your batt/mod to get at the wiring. The simplest way to determine the ohms of the arty is to test with a multimeter.
